首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ql 怎样回车换行

在MySQL中,回车换行通常是指在文本字段中插入换行符,以便在查询结果或数据展示时能够按照预期的格式显示。在MySQL中,换行符通常是\n(Unix/Linux系统)或\r\n(Windows系统)。要在MySQL中插入换行符,可以使用以下方法:

基础概念

  • 换行符:用于表示文本中的新行。
  • \n:Unix/Linux系统中的换行符。
  • \r\n:Windows系统中的换行符。

相关优势

  • 可读性:在文本字段中正确使用换行符可以提高数据的可读性。
  • 格式化输出:在查询结果中正确显示换行符可以使数据更易于理解和处理。

类型

  • 文本字段:如VARCHARTEXTLONGTEXT等。

应用场景

  • 日志记录:在日志表中记录多行日志信息。
  • 文章存储:在文章表中存储带有段落的多行文本。
  • 用户输入:处理用户输入的多行文本,如评论、反馈等。

示例代码

假设我们有一个名为articles的表,其中有一个content字段用于存储文章内容。我们希望在插入数据时包含换行符。

代码语言:txt
复制
-- 插入包含换行符的数据
INSERT INTO articles (title, content) VALUES ('Sample Article', 'This is the first line.\nThis is the second line.');

-- 查询并显示换行符
SELECT content FROM articles WHERE title = 'Sample Article';

遇到的问题及解决方法

问题:在查询结果中换行符没有正确显示

原因

  • 数据库中的换行符可能被错误地处理或转义。
  • 查询结果的显示方式可能不支持换行符。

解决方法

  1. 确保插入正确的换行符
  2. 确保插入正确的换行符
  3. 在查询结果中正确显示换行符
    • 在命令行或终端中查询时,换行符通常会正确显示。
    • 在应用程序中显示时,确保应用程序能够正确处理和显示换行符。例如,在HTML中可以使用<pre>标签来保留换行符:
    • 在应用程序中显示时,确保应用程序能够正确处理和显示换行符。例如,在HTML中可以使用<pre>标签来保留换行符:
  • 使用REPLACE函数处理换行符: 如果需要在查询时处理换行符,可以使用REPLACE函数:
  • 使用REPLACE函数处理换行符: 如果需要在查询时处理换行符,可以使用REPLACE函数:

参考链接

通过以上方法,您可以在MySQL中正确处理和显示换行符,从而提高数据的可读性和格式化输出的效果。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券